背景情况:
- 最近的指导方针提倡对儿科牙损伤进行最小或非侵入性治疗.
- 目标是保持牙活力,减少对牙科全身麻醉的需要.
研究的目的:
- 为了调查德国儿科牙医对初级牙损的治疗建议.
- 分析患者的疼痛和合作等因素如何影响治疗选择.
主要方法:
- 一份包含5个临床病例和20个场景 (不同疼痛和合作) 的问卷分发给儿科牙医.
- 治疗选择范围从观察到通过镇静提取.
- 根据指导方针和证据,响应被分类为推,可接受或不推.
主要成果:
- 222名牙医回答了;55.2%的选择是"推的",16.4%是"可接受的"和28.4%是"不推的".
- 疼痛和低合作率导致了更具侵入性的选择,而不那么严重的场景有更高的"不推"选择率.
- 牙医的年龄,经验和教育与"不推"的选择没有相关性.
结论:
- 儿童的疼痛和合作显著影响治疗决策,可能导致在不那么严重的情况下过度治疗.
- 在儿童牙损伤的治疗建议中,从业者之间仍然存在显著的差异.
- 目前的做法可能与基于证据的最小干预策略不完全一致.

The formation of teeth, also known as odontogenesis, is a complex process that begins in utero, around the sixth week of embryonic development. There are three stages to this process: the bud stage, the cap stage, and the bell stage.
In the bud stage, the tooth germ (an aggregation of cells) starts to form in the developing jawbone. During the cap stage, the tooth germ differentiates into enamel organ, dental papilla, and dental sac, which will later develop into the tooth's enamel, dentin...
